What do you like about your job?

What I love about my job is the opportunity to work with an interdisciplinary team who keeps me constantly learning. Also, I love the mission of our team, which is to look after the public safety in case of an event where hazardous material is released into the atmosphere.

What is your educational background?

I earned my BA in geography from the University of Puerto Rico. Then I completed both my MS and PhD in meteorology and atmospheric sciences from Pennsylvania State University.

What advice would you give to a new employee at the Lab?

Search for all the different resources and opportunities that the Lab provides and do not hesitate to ask questions or to seek help from your different colleagues.

What inspired you to go into your field of work?

During hurricane season, I remember watching the forecast and the efforts made by the local meteorologists to inform the public so that everybody could take safety measures during that kind of event. I pursued my career as an atmospheric scientist with the same goal; in the future, I too was going to be able to look after the public safety and contribute to the improvement of the different tools used to inform the public about any atmospheric event.
